Improving the Essentials: Sunflower, Corn, and Soybean Oils
When it comes to fats, sunflower, corn, and soybean oils stand out as ubiquitous choices. These edible oils are derived from plants and play a essential role in current diets.
Their versatility makes them suitable for diverse of applications, from everyday cooking to manufacturing uses. However, the journey from raw source to refined oil involves several stages. These stages strive for to enhance the oil's quality, making it safe for consumption.
One of the fundamental goals of refining is to remove undesirables that can affect the oil's flavor, appearance, and stability.
Furthermore, refining methods are employed to modify the oil's consistency and composition.
Through a combination of traditional and advanced methods, sunflower, corn, and soybean oils undergo a precise refining process to ensure high-quality outcomes that meet the demands of the industry.
